Alex and Ani Company Overview
Alex and Ani is a Providence, Rhode Island-based jewelry and lifestyle brand known for its signature bangles, charms, and symbolic collections. The company was founded by Carolyn Rafaelian and is closely associated with the Rafaelian family, who have controlled its operations and brand direction through private ownership and affiliated entities. Alex and Ani has positioned itself as a direct-to-consumer and retail brand, with products sold through company-owned stores, e-commerce, and wholesale partnerships across the United States and international markets Forbes.
The brand emphasizes themes such as astrology, spirituality, and personal symbolism, and has expanded into home décor, wellness accessories, and licensed collaborations. Financial details remain largely private because Alex and Ani is not publicly traded, but industry reports and retail analyses have tracked its revenue growth, store footprint, and restructuring moves amid competitive pressure from fast-fashion and luxury jewelry brands Bloomberg.

Recent Financial and Operational Developments
Restructuring and Retail Strategy
Alex and Ani has undergone multiple rounds of restructuring, including the closure of underperforming retail locations and a shift toward digital sales channels. These moves were documented in business news outlets and retail industry analyses, which noted the company's efforts to reduce fixed costs and improve inventory efficiency while preserving brand visibility Bloomberg.
Leadership changes have also been reported, with the company bringing in experienced retail executives to oversee operations and turnaround initiatives. While specific revenue figures and profitability metrics are not publicly disclosed, analysts have tracked the brand's market position relative to competitors in the fashion jewelry segment, noting both its loyal customer base and the challenges of sustaining growth in a crowded retail environment SEC EDGAR.
